NEW DELHI, Apr 16: Continued its rising streak for the third-straight day in line with a firming trend at spot markets, cardamom gained another 0.32 per cent to Rs 914.80 per kg in futures trade today as speculators enlarged positions.
Tight stocks following restricted arrivals from producing regions also supported the upside.
At the Multi Commodity Exchange, cardamom for delivery in May rose Rs 2.90, or 0.32 per cent, to Rs 914.80 per kg in business turnover of 133 lots.
Similarly, the spice for delivery in June traded higher by Rs 2.90, or 0.31 per cent, to Rs 943.10 per kg in 35 lots.
Analysts said besides strong demand in the spot market, lower arrivals from producing regions mainly kept cardamom prices higher for the third-day at futures trade. (PTI)
